Paralegal Salary – What is a paralegal

Basically, a paralegal is a person that is working alongside a lawyer. He or she is an assistant to a qualified law practitioner in a given place. Paralegals perform various tasks that are attached to a lawyer’s duties such as doing legal research, writing legal reports, and performing other responsibilities that are required of lawyers. They do the preparation of legal papers that are necessary for hearing, trial, and closing among others. What paralegals do is actually making legal duties works. However, a paralegal salary may also depend on the kinds of employer that you have. If you are in an established firm with a boss that has been practicing law for a longer time, you may be one of those receiving higher pays in the office setting. Otherwise, you may still be on a starting range of a paralegal salary. Although it is not entirely low, your pay would not be as high as those who are in the bigger and more established firms. Paralegal Salary and education

A paralegal salary will be based as well on the education that you attained and whether you have obtained a certification to take paralegal job. There are many ways in obtaining education and training for paralegal. The better instruction that you obtained and the more experience that you have will render greater benefits for you in terms of pay and possible promotions. Also, being a paralegal is a good start if you are planning to become a lawyer someday. In this case, a paralegal salary will not be the only reward that you will get, but also an advanced training for your entry to the legal profession.
